Job summary

A leading firm in professional services is seeking a Business Development Administrator to support tender and proposal processes. The successful candidate will play a crucial role in managing submissions, client interactions, and documentation compliance, while requiring a diploma or degree in a relevant field with 2-4 years of experience. Ideal candidates should excel in project coordination and communication, possess strong organizational skills, and be proficient in Microsoft Office and CRM tools.

Job description

Key ResponsibilitiesTender AdministrationMonitor tender portals and internal sources for relevant opportunities.Support the tender lifecycle : registration, compilation of documents, document collection, clarification management, submission scheduling, and compliance tracking.Liaise with procurement teams to ensure alignment with tender requirements.Maintain and update a tender register with submission outcomes and feedback.Proposal AdministrationCoordinate the collation of proposal content in collaboration with service line teams and subject matter experts.Format and proofread proposals to ensure compliance with the firm's branding and regulatory bodies.Maintain a proposal content library including updated CVs, bios, case studies, methodologies, and firm credentials.Track all proposal submissions and assist in reporting win / loss ratios.Key & Mega Account Administration.Maintain accurate timelines of engagements and presentations to CMO,Perform administration for each Key and Mega Account on SharePointSupport client teams with administrative needs related to account planning, stakeholder mapping, meeting follow-ups, and reporting.Coordinate meetings, briefings, and update sessions between client service teams and BD leadership.Assist with compiling performance reports, relationship dashboards, and client satisfaction insights.CRM & Document ManagementCapture and update client and opportunity data on the CRM system.Manage SharePoint and other BD platforms to ensure documentation is accessible, current, and compliant.Create filing structures for proposals, tenders, and key and mega account documents.Support client surveys and maintain accurate data for the firmEnsure data integrity and compliance with internal policies for data management and reporting.General / Ad hoc SupportAssist in organising BD-related events and campaigns targeting sectors or accounts.Provide administrative support to the BD team, including calendar management, minute-taking, travel coordination, and vendor liaison.Participate in regular BD team meetings, contribute to team initiatives, and support ad hoc requests.Support cross-functional business development projects as needed.Mapping of key stakeholders for business development initiativesKey Skills & CompetenciesStrong organisational and project coordination skills.Excellent verbal and written communication.Attention to detail and ability to work under pressure with tight deadlines.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and CRM tools (e.g., Salesforce, Dynamics).Familiarity with tender portals, SharePoint, and proposal management platforms.Understanding of regulatory requirements (IRBA, B-BBEE, etc.)

in professional services is advantageous.Qualifications & ExperienceNational Diploma or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Marketing, Communications, or a related field.2-4 years of experience in business development support or administration, preferably within a professional services or audit firm.Experience with tender and proposal administration in a regulated environment is required.Behavioral CompetenciesAbility to handle and manage stressExcellent interpersonal skillsCritical thinkingAble to work independentlyExcellent communication skillsAgileSelf-starterInnovativeCreativeCollaborativeExcellent time management and organizational skillsDetail orientated#RDW
